Do Not Use Water Advisory Remains in Effect for Lake Rosalind

Public Health continues to advise residents of Lake Rosalind and Marl Lake not to use the water for swimming or as a source of water for drinking, cooking, bathing or showering due to the presence of blue-green algae. No Beaches Closed in Grey Bruce

The Health Unit advised NO BEACHES IN GREY BRUCE ARE POSTED OR CLOSED. The Grey Bruce Health Unit has learned of a website that states beaches in Grey Bruce are closed.
